Briefly, just as a teaser, the Southern Ireland leg of the trip will take place from the morning of Sat 3rd July - evening Tue 6th July. No exact details yet but will take in the spectacular scenery, fantastic driving roads and places of interest on the west coast of Ireland.

 

The Northern Ireland leg of the trip will be from the morning of Wed 7th July - evening Friday 9th July and time permitting will include visits to the Marble Arch caves in Enniskillen, the Ulster American Folk Park in Omagh, the Old Bushmills Distillery and the Giants Causeway before travelling the wonderful North Antrim coastal route and then the finally taking in the 'Ards Peninsula to Portaferry and the ferry across Strangford Lough to Castleward.

 

Returning to Dublin on Friday night, Saturday will be the ideal opportunity to use up those left over Euros shopping in Dublin. (Don't forget its Euros in the South and Sterling in the North.)
